Description
The Manufacturing Engineer Technician will play a vital role in supporting the engineering team by assisting in the development, implementation, and maintenance of manufacturing processes and equipment. This role demands a hands-on approach in the production environment, ensuring that processes are efficient and effective while adhering to quality standards. KEY RESPONSIBILITIES: Assist engineers in the design and improvement of manufacturing processes. Support the setup and transfer of new products and technologies into production. Conduct tests and evaluations to ensure compliance with specifications and guidelines. Collaborate with production staff to troubleshoot equipment and process issues. Document procedures, specifications, and test results accurately. Provide technical support and training to operators as needed. Participate in process validation and verification activities. Collect and analyze data to enhance manufacturing efficiency and product quality. Ensure adherence to safety standards and quality assurance protocols. Work closely with cross-functional teams, including Quality, Supply Chain, and R&D, to drive continuous improvement initiatives. Qualifications: Associate’s degree in Engineering Technology, Manufacturing Engineering, or related field. 2+ years of experience in a manufacturing environment, preferably in the medical device sector. Strong mechanical aptitude and familiarity with manufacturing processes and equipment. Good understanding of quality control principles and methodologies. Proficient in data analysis and statistical tools. Intermediate to advanced proficiency in English, both oral and written. Excellent problem-solving skills and attention to detail. Ability to work effectively in a team environment and communicate technical information. Commitment to continuous improvement and willingness to learn new skills PHYSICAL DEMANDS AND WORK ENVIRONMENT: The employee will frequently be required to stand, walk, sit, and use hands to handle or feel objects, tools, or controls. Must be able to work in a manufacturing and Class 7/8 cleanroom environment, which requires specific gowning procedures. Ability to lift and/or move up to 35 pounds occasionally. Specific vision abilities required by this job include close vision, color vision, and the ability to adjust focus. Work environment involves potential exposure to moving mechanical parts and controlled ESD environments.
